Hi All,

Well, old newbie, tough I'd do a intro. I see sigs of the old crowd and new members also.

So, sept 07, after buying a 95 cab taildragger off went the -6 conversion to Wobbletop in Ontario. Didn't take much time to figure out that I had the teener remorse, so, each year, each autumn, i'd contact Walter and inform him that I'd make an offer, if he would ever consider selling it. I did skip a couple of year heck i didn't want to be a PITA and stay on his good side and, have to confess several taildragger had me smiling big time (98 C2S with Supercups, 07 GT3). So fast forward sept 2020. All the planets aligned and a transaction was made. Now I know, if I at least had waited till next year, the gap would of been 14 years instead of 13 (IMG:style_emoticons/default/smile.gif)

So, Ursula is back with me, Can't wait to get it registred back in Quebec and take it out for a drive in the twisties!

I'll have questions for sure, be patient with me, 13 years with no 914 and learning back who is who, who is selling the cool 914 stuff will need a little research and yes, I know how to use that search button!
